Founding members of Creedence Clearwater Revival Stu Cook and Doug “Cosmo” Clifford have seen a lot together.  When the pair were touring with CCR, they travelled the globe performing hits like "Fortunate Son," "Born on the Bayou," "Green River," and dozens more in tiny clubs and over the top festivals like Woodstock.

When the band broke up in 1972, Stu and Cosmo weren't quite through.  After becoming involved in numerous projects over the years, the duo met up again in 1995 and formed Creedence Clearwater Revisited After a bit of legal wrangling with former CCR front man John Fogerty, the band won the right to perform their biggest hits on stage once again!
